Comparison the effects of a period of concurrent training on some physical fitness factors, body composition and blood biochemical parameters and glucose homeostasis and leptin,cortisol and testosterone and levels of inflammatory and coagulation markers with normal weight and obese female students

Conditions

Obesity. Obesity due to excess calories

Interventions

6 weeks endurance and pilates concurrent Exercises.
6 weeks endurance and pilates concurrent Exercises
